Anyone know how good these are? I have a chance to pick up a 15” with helical head for $675. Looks like new. Any thoughts? Thanks |
1 reply so far
|
#1 posted 114 days ago |
Don’t know about Pioneer, but helical heads are more expensive and worth it. I believe that they are quieter and there are lots of little knives stay sharper longer (but fiddlier to replace).
